我正在使用Docker使用SSL创建特定的nginx容器。
但是我不希望我的SSL文件原样保留在我的版本控制系统中。因此,它们是加密的。在构建Docker容器时,我需要密码来解密文件并测试我的Nginx配置。
我read用来在安装脚本中获得提示,但Docker只是在提示上停止了:
read
+ echo 'Please enter the password for the SSL certificates: ' + read -s SSL_PASSWORD INFO[0008] The command [/bin/sh -c /build/setup.sh && /build/cleanup.sh] returned a non-zero code: 1
做某事时有docker build什么办法得到提示吗?
docker build
谢谢你的帮助 :)
好吧,在四处搜寻之后,在期间没有提示的方法docker build。它被设计为完全自动化的。
docker run届时我将执行此步骤。
docker run
由于larsksIRC
larsks